Layers of WBAN For the low cost, and short range communication IEEE has defined layers called physical (PHY) and medium access control (MAC). Physical layer Clear channel assessment (CCA) within the current channel, activation and deactivation of radio transceiver, data transmission and reception are the tasks that is done by the physical layer. There are different physical layers. The choice of physical layer depends on the applications. The different physical layers are: Narrow Band (NB),…

this, they have more tolerant tissues and can afford to eat less. Endotherms exhibit highly specialized tissues adapted to a certain narrow range of temperature and chemical composition that is maintained through homeostasis. Conversely, ectotherms have less specialized tissues that can tolerate greater changes in temperature and chemical composition. Because of this tolerance, ectotherms frequently have much longer life spans when compared to equivalent sized endotherms because of the greater…
Benzalknoium salts are acknowledged as benzalknoium chloride, also known as BZK, BKC, BAC, alkyldimethylbenzylammonium chloride and ADBAC. These salts are known to have several names and are also considered as cationic surfactants. Surfactants are compounds that subordinate the surface tension among two liquids or among a liquid and a solid. Surfactants have the availability to act as detergents, wetting agents, emulsifiers, foaming agents, and dispersants. Benzalknoium salts are used in…
